    I just pulled the carb to rebuild and rejet and found the AP Diaphragm to be completely deteriorated... Have a look at this!
    I sprayed a bit of GUNK non chlorinated Carb and parts cleaner through my bike when I first got it a few weeks ago, and it even ran (albeit not every well) both before and after I sprayed the carb cleaner in. Is that stuff okay for MC carbs? Or is this level of deterioration more likely from the bike sitting for along time.

    Could be spray most of them attack rubber, or fuel with ethanol will harm rubber.

    Yep, that is the results of our fuels with ethanol then then carb cleaner put the final kill shot to it. Carb cleaner is a no-no for the rubbers on carbs.

    Never us any carb cleaner in an assembled FCR carb. You likely also have a deteriorated floating valve seal. Both the AP diaphragm and the floating valve seal should be replaced. We offer an updated AP kit with an improved diaphragm and the floating valve seal.
